Industrial Roll Up Doors: Signs of Wear and Rust
Industrial roll-up doors are essential for many businesses. They provide security and ease of access. However, signs of wear can become evident over time. Rust is a significant concern for metal doors. It weakens the structure and can lead to further damage if left unaddressed. Look for discolouration or flaking paint, as these indicate underlying issues.
Frequent maintenance might uncover dents or warping that affect functionality. If rolling up the door becomes a struggle, it's likely showing its age. Another sign is difficulty in sealing properly when closed. Gaps allow drafts and pests to enter, undermining both comfort and safety in your workspace. Regular inspections keep operations running smoothly and also highlight when replacement is necessary due to extensive deterioration or rust. Ignoring these signs could lead to higher costs down the line due to additional complications.

Worn-Out Weatherstripping Causing Energy Loss
Worn-out weatherstripping can silently affect energy efficiency in a commercial setting. When this essential component deteriorates, it allows air to seep through gaps around doors. This not only increases heating and cooling costs but also diminishes overall comfort for employees and visitors. Businesses often overlook the significance of well-maintained weatherstripping. A simple inspection can reveal cracks or fraying that compromise insulation properties. Replacing old or ineffective strips can significantly enhance a building's energy performance.
Additionally, updated weatherstripping materials are available that provide better sealing capabilities than older options. Investing in proper replacements helps create a more consistent indoor climate while reducing reliance on HVAC systems.
